Technology Overview: What is a Cast Aluminum Heating Board?

A Cast Aluminum Heating Board is a heating element crafted from cast aluminum, designed to deliver uniform heating with enhanced thermal conductivity. Aluminum, known for its excellent heat dissipation properties, is cast into precise shapes to form boards that incorporate embedded heating elements or resistive wires.

Key terms to understand include:

  • Casting: The process of shaping molten aluminum by pouring it into molds to create custom heating board designs.
  • Thermal Conductivity: The material’s ability to conduct heat efficiently, crucial for even heat distribution.
  • Embedded Heating Elements: Resistive wires or ceramic heaters integrated within the aluminum board for controlled heating.

Compared to traditional steel or copper heating plates, cast aluminum heating boards offer faster heat-up times, lighter weight, and improved corrosion resistance, making them ideal for modern industrial applications.

Industry Applications & Use Cases

The versatility of the Cast Aluminum Heating Board has led to widespread adoption across many industries. Below are some notable applications:

  • Automotive Manufacturing: Used in assembly lines for pre-heating parts and curing adhesives, accelerating production cycles.
  • Food Processing: Integrated in cooking and packaging equipment, ensuring precise temperature control and hygiene standards.
  • Electronics: Applied in soldering stations and thermal management systems, helping maintain device reliability.
  • Plastic Molding: Supports even heating in injection molding machines to improve product consistency and reduce defects.

One exemplary case is a leading European automotive parts manufacturer that adopted cast aluminum heating boards in their adhesive curing stations. This change reduced heating times by 30%, significantly boosting throughput and lowering energy costs.

Benefits & Advantages of Cast Aluminum Heating Boards

Investing in a Cast Aluminum Heating Board offers a range of advantages that translate into tangible business value:

  • Superior Thermal Conductivity: Ensures faster, uniform heat distribution, reducing hot spots and improving product quality.
  • Lightweight and Durable: Aluminum's low density decreases equipment weight without compromising structural integrity.
  • Corrosion Resistance: Enhances longevity, especially in harsh operational environments.
  • Energy Savings: Faster heat-up times and efficient heat transfer cut down energy expenditure significantly.
  • Customizable Designs: Casting allows tailor-made boards suited for specific machinery and process requirements.

Moreover, companies have reported improved return on investment (ROI) through reduced downtime and maintenance costs after integrating cast aluminum heating boards into their systems.

Challenges & Future Outlook

While the benefits are compelling, some challenges remain in the widespread adoption of cast aluminum heating boards:

  • Initial Investment: Higher upfront costs compared to simpler heating elements may deter some businesses.
  • Design Complexity: Requires expertise in casting and thermal engineering to optimize performance.
  • Material Limitations: Aluminum’s lower melting point compared to steel limits applications in extreme-temperature processes.

However, ongoing research is addressing these issues. Innovations like hybrid material boards combining aluminum with high-temperature alloys, advanced casting methods for enhanced precision, and integration with IoT sensors for predictive maintenance are on the horizon.
